The park consists of 10 retail units. Existing tenants include Next, Currys, The Range, Carpetright, Sports Direct, Pets at Home, First Choice Holiday Hypermarket, Mothercare and Boots.

Howie Property has sold a franchised Starbucks drive-through and an adjacent development plot in Wakefield, West Yorkshire to a private buyer. The drive-through aspect of the asset – which is located on at the junction of Doncaster Road and Neil Fox Way – extends to 2,000 sq ft and is held on a full repairing and insuring lease for a term of 20 years from May 2020. According to marketing material, the property produces a rent of £86,250 per annum, subject to five-yearly RPI-linked rent reviews, capped and collared at 1% and 3% respectively.

Wingstop UK has continued its expansion with its latest opening at The Broadway in Bradford. Spanning 2,800 sq ft, the chicken wing restaurant chain's newest venue will host 50 covers and look to build on the brand's presence in Leeds and Manchester, where it has five restaurants and two delivery kitchens. Having launched in 2018, Wingstop UK is set to have 57 sites by the end of the year, with plans to reach 200 locations within the next five years.

Supermarket Income REIT has acquired a Sainsbury's supermarket in Huddersfield, West Yorkshire for £49.7m. The asset comprises a 113,348 sq ft omnichannel supermarket alongside a petrol filling station situated over an 8.5 acre site. Sainsbury's has occupied the site for over 30 years, which has been acquired with an unexpired lease term of 11 years with annual inflation-linked rent reviews.
